Database High Availability and Failover Planning

10 professional roles

Automatic Failover Configuration Engineer
Configure and tune automatic database failover systems including Patroni, MHA, orchestrator, and cloud-native HA mechanisms with safe promotion logic and split-brain prevention.
Database DR Site Planner
Plan and document database disaster recovery site architecture, replication topology, network requirements, and failover procedures for geographically separated DR environments.
Database Failover Drill Coordinator
Plan and document database failover drills and chaos engineering exercises to validate HA mechanisms, measure actual RTO, and surface hidden gaps before a real incident.
Database Health Check Monitor Designer
Design comprehensive database health check and monitoring strategies for HA environments, including alerting thresholds, replication monitoring, and failover trigger conditions.
Failover Runbook Specialist
Create step-by-step database failover runbooks with decision trees, rollback procedures, and validation checklists for planned and unplanned outage scenarios.
HA Cluster Architect
Design resilient high-availability database clusters with automated failover, quorum configuration, and zero-downtime topology planning for mission-critical systems.
Multi-Region Database HA Designer
Design multi-region database high-availability architectures for global applications, covering active-active, active-passive, and geo-distributed replication topology strategies.
Replication Lag Analyst
Diagnose and resolve database replication lag issues affecting high-availability and read-scaling setups, with root-cause analysis and tuning recommendations.
RPO/RTO Requirements Consultant
Translate business continuity requirements into precise RPO and RTO targets, mapping them to feasible database HA architectures and recovery technology options.
Split-Brain Prevention Specialist
Identify and eliminate split-brain risks in database HA clusters through fencing, quorum design, and network partition handling strategies tailored to your topology.
